Abstract :
ICE(Intercultural Collaboration Environment) is a joint research project which is dedicated to overcoming language barriers and cultural differences, serious communication problems. But the translation tools at present are poor and the users can´t understand each other very well. In order to improve mutual comprehension between users, we propose the ontology-based ICE integrating ontology, agents and data mining to supplement the present tool AnnoChat. Moreover, for the purpose of adapting to the dynamic environment, we propose a user-oriented ontology evolution model integrated within the ontology-based ICE system. It can complete ontology evolution task effectively as well as enhance the comprehension between users, in other words, support ICE.
